iskolaépület
An iskolaépület, or school building in Hungarian, refers to the physical structure housing educational institutions, ranging from kindergartens to universities. These buildings are designed to accommodate classrooms, administrative offices, laboratories, libraries, sports facilities, and other educational resources. The architectural style and layout of iskolaépületek can vary significantly depending on the era of construction, regional traditions, and the specific needs of the educational institution.
